It is a legal requirement

Gas safety certificates are a legal requirement that landlords must give to tenants to ensure their safety. The certificate is given to tenants by a certified and certified engineer who inspects the condition of gas appliances as well as other installations. The certificate is a legal document that contains details regarding the property, the engineer and all appliances that he has inspected. The document must also contain the date of inspection. This is a crucial aspect in determining the validity of the document.

Landlords must provide tenants with copies of the certificate within 28 days following the inspection. If the landlord fails to provide this information, he or she can be punished by the local authority. In addition, it is illegal for landlords to let out a rental property without having a valid gas safety certificate.

Gas safety checks are designed to ensure that the gas appliances installed are in good working order and that there are no leaks. This is crucial to protect people from fires and accidents as well as to prevent carbon monoxide poisoning. The safety inspection will make sure that all the equipment is properly maintained and in compliance with current regulations.

Gas safety checks usually last between 30 minutes and an hour. The length of the check will depend on the size and complexity of the property's gas systems. The engineer will check all the appliances for the tightness and conformity to safety regulations, check the gas pressures and burners, gas safety Certificate how often and test to see whether there is enough ventilation. The engineer will also test the flue gas flow to ensure that combustible materials are properly transported out of the premises.

The process of obtaining a Gas Safety Certificate involves a qualified engineer visiting the premises to perform a series of tests on the gas appliances. The tests consist of an inspection of the appliances, and ensuring that the gas is being burned properly to prevent carbon monoxide poisoning. They also look over the flues to look for obstructions. The engineer will issue a certificate, and a report which will detail any problems found and the steps taken to fix them.

It helps prevent accidents.

Gas safety checks can prevent accidents, such as carbon monoxide poisoning and active explosions. These inspections, conducted by certified engineers, verify whether the appliances are in compliance with the regulations in force and ensure that there is enough ventilation. They also inspect the flow of flues to make sure gas combustibles are efficiently eliminated from the building. Additionally, they verify that all gas appliances are working correctly. The engineer will also check for indications of corrosion or damage on the appliance's exterior and ensure that the ventilation passages are free of obstructions. The engineer will then issue an official certificate, which is valid for 12 months.
